2013 brings momentum into the world of smart phones: display, radio or chips – everything is sharper, faster, fancier. Computer-image shows the new models and what is available in stores soon.

Sony, Lenovo, Huawei and ZTE have presented the CES in Las Vegas (January 8 to 11) first equipment. But the most important trade fair for the industry remains the Mobile World Congress (MWC, 25-28 February in Barcelona)- and the first mobile phone manufacturers provide a first glance, what they imagine there.

ULTRASCHARF AND FLEXIBLE: THE NEW DISPLAYS

See pictures with organic, self-luminous displays the phone’s display now almost as printed out. Retina was yesterday: after the first full-HD (1920 x 1080 pixels) phones are slowly but surely conquering the market, there is already the next pixel flood. Mobile phones four times as high HD resolution – 4K-Displays – could be ready for the market at the end of this year. Since you must press the Apple of his eye already on the mobile phone to discover ever more individual points.

Come the bending displays: Samsung already showed the curved display “Youm”. Companies such as sharp and plastic logic present already first prototypes of flexible displays on the measurement. Soon, we carry our mobile as a bracelet?
